登录
首页 PLC论坛 PLC论坛
回帖 发帖
正文

主题:s7-200与绝对型编码器进行位置控制

点击:2685 回复:6

想用S7-200与绝对编码器实现位置控制,编码器输出八位二进制格雷码。将格雷码转换为二进制以后发现码不连续无法判断方向和位置。请教高手!表情
08-12-26 20:34
不连续应该是你的转换速度没有计数的速度快,这是正常的
不知道你用编码器作什么,可以在停止后,再转换
如果判断方向,不用转换的啊
08-12-26 21:13
附件
提问形式的主题贴发贴时请选择“提问求助贴”,否则是要被扣分的;
08-12-27 10:20
编码器输出八位二进制格雷码。不用高速计数器。只是将格雷码变换成连续码用于定位控制
08-12-28 20:14
如果不用高速计数,好像是无法接线的吧
把你的接线图与程序相关内容放上来看看
08-12-28 20:28
CPU为222.CN如果用高速计数器只能用I0.0其余的七根线就没用。这种位置控制为了解决行车定位控制
08-12-29 20:23
此为绝对编码器,不知道你用什么型号的?
每个厂家输出的格雷码是不一样的,要看说明书,有些输出的是反码,如果你用格雷码去读就会出错。
建议先求反再用格雷码的指令转为角度。
09-01-02 22:32

工控新闻

更多新闻资讯